My Buying Guides on Purple And Gold Fabric
What I Look for First
When I shop for purple and gold fabric, I always start with the purpose. I ask myself whether I need it for clothing, home décor, crafts, or event decoration. That helps me decide the right weight, texture, and finish. I also pay close attention to how the purple and gold tones work together, since some fabrics lean rich and royal while others look brighter or more festive.
Choosing the Right Fabric Type
I find that the fabric type makes a big difference in both look and feel. If I want something elegant, I usually consider satin, silk, or velvet because they show off purple and gold beautifully. For everyday sewing or decorative projects, cotton blends or polyester fabrics are often more practical. I always match the fabric type to how I plan to use it.
Checking Color Quality
Color quality is one of the most important things I check. I look at whether the purple is deep, soft, or vibrant, and whether the gold appears shiny, muted, or metallic. I also inspect photos or samples carefully because online images can sometimes be misleading. In my experience, a good purple and gold fabric should have clear, balanced color contrast without looking dull or uneven.
Thinking About Fabric Weight and Texture
I always consider weight and texture before buying. Lightweight fabrics work well for flowing garments and drapes, while heavier fabrics are better for upholstery, table décor, and structured pieces. Texture matters too, because I want the fabric to feel comfortable and to match the style I’m trying to create. A smooth finish gives a polished look, while a textured weave can add depth and character.
Measuring the Right Amount
I never buy fabric without estimating how much I need. I measure my project carefully and add a little extra for seams, hems, or mistakes. If I’m working on a larger project, I prefer to buy a bit more than I think I need so I don’t run short later. This has saved me from a lot of frustration.
Looking at Care Instructions
I always check how the fabric should be cleaned and maintained. Some purple and gold fabrics need dry cleaning, while others can be washed at home. If I’m buying fabric for something I’ll use often, I prefer a low-maintenance option. Knowing the care instructions ahead of time helps me avoid damage and keeps the colors looking fresh longer.
Comparing Price and Value
I don’t just look at the price tag; I think about value. Sometimes a slightly more expensive fabric is worth it because it lasts longer, feels better, or has richer color. I compare a few options before deciding, and I try to balance quality with my budget. In my experience, the cheapest fabric is not always the best choice.
